I'll prefice the response with my experience is with a minipc. It is virtually identical to the mac mini with the exception that it is a pc. I used the van den hul cable to my dac 3. It is a glass cable.

I recently purchased the 24/96 usb link from Bel Canto. It made a huge audible difference. Smoother and way more listenable.

Also, you should know that each type of input is on it's on card, with caps that need breakin. So if your Dac 3 is broken-in on the toslink input, and you change to something else, you should go through a breakin cycle on that input also. You will likely notice a difference (depending on how resolving your system is).
